Dr. Daniel Cameron is a nationally recognized leader for his expertise in the diagnosis and treatment of Lyme disease and other tick-borne infections. A board-certified internist and epidemiologist, he has been treating adolescents and adults suffering from Lyme disease for more than 33 years.
In addition to managing his private practice, Dr. Daniel Cameron & Associates, located in Mount Kisco, New York, Dr. Cameron has been president of the International Lyme and Associated Diseases Society (ILADS) and the lead author of 2004 and 2014 ILADS' evidence-based treatment guidelines.

Lyme Disease and Your Dog
Welcome to our educational series on Lyme disease. Today, we'll discuss how to protect yourself and your loved ones, including your pets, from tick-borne diseases.
Let's start with a story. One of my patients took precautions by using DEET and wearing clothes treated with pyrethrum. He also had a dog that wore a tick collar and was checked for ticks regularly. Despite this, he woke up with a deer tick attached.
Ticks can carry several diseases, not just Lyme disease. These include Ehrlichia, Anaplasmosis, Babesia, and the Powassan virus. It's crucial to be aware of these risks."
